💉Dexamethasone use was associated with fewer major complications, a significant reduction in renal failure, and shorter hospital stays. However, in patients >80 years old, its use seemed linked to a potential increase in 30-day mortality buff.ly/Sm7M7Zd #dexamethasone

Here is the list of some of the advanced airway fellowships available across the globe and open to candidates from outside the institution. Please feel free to DM us with the details of any other fellowship programmes that are available out there and we can add to the list. 1. University of Michigan Medical School One year-starting in July medschool.umich.edu/departme… 2. Hamad Medical Centre Doha One year -starting in September hamad.qa/EN/Education-and-re… 3. Mount Senai Hospital, Toronto One year (Jan/Feb and July/August start) anesthesia.utoronto.ca/airwa… 4. Guildford, UK One year starting in February and August Application via NHS Jobs website 5. Stanford University Medical Centre One year with flexible start dates med.stanford.edu/advancedair… 6. Fudan University Eye and ENT hospital, Shanghai, China 3-6 months, rolling application dates. caam-cn.com/home 7. Toronto General Hospital One year starting in July anesthesia.utoronto.ca/advan… 8. AIDAA Airway Fellowship, Vadodara, India 3-6months aidaa.in/courses.html 9. St John's Hospital, NHS Lothian, Scotland, UK April intake. Application via NHS Jobs website jobs.scot.nhs.uk patrick.ward@nhs.scot 10. Miia Lehtinen, from the Helsinki University Hospital, Finland, has been appointed as the new Editor-in-Chief of the Multimedia Manual of Cardio-Thoracic Surgery (MMCTS). Having first joined MMCTS as a Surgical Resident, Dr @miia_ll has grown with the journal, from editing Core Skills tutorials to now leading the platform that helps thousands of surgeons refine their technique. As the incoming Editor-in-Chief, she aims to strengthen MMCTS’s role as a trusted, peer-reviewed educational resource, enhance its visibility, and ensure it continues to document the most innovative surgical procedures from around the world. Her vision is to make MMCTS a comprehensive, modern library that represents every domain of cardiothoracic surgery, supporting both trainees and experienced surgeons in advancing their craft.

Among 73,813 patients, 9495 (12.9%) lost the ability to live independently after surgery. Patients who were classified as underweight or living with obesity class 3 or 4 had an increased likelihood of adverse discharge. #AnSky #MedTwitter doi.org/10.1111/anae.70059

Airway management research has historically incorporated heterogeneous outcome selection and definitions. This impedes evidence synthesis and hinders advances in patient care. So - here is a core outcome set to standardise airway management research! #anaesthesia #MedTwitter doi.org/10.1111/anae.70026
